Sisyphean Bolder Movers Incorporated has $10 billion debt, a total equity capitalization of $50 billion, and a beta of 2.0. Incl

uded in Sisyphean's assets are $22 billion in cash and risk-free securities. Using the formula you derived for the relationship between unlevered and levered beta calculate Sisyphean's unlevered beta (assets beta) considering the fact that Sisyphean's debt is risk-free. (Hint: in your formula use Net Debt = Debt - Cash)

Answer:

the unlevered beta is 2.632

Explanation:

The computation of the unlevered beta is shown below:

= Levered Beta ÷ (1 + (Debt - Cash) ÷ Equity)

= 2 ÷ (1 + (10-22) ÷ 50)

=2.632

hence, the unlevered beta is 2.632
